Form 6765: What Is It?
The official IRS form for calculating and claiming the Research Credit is Form 6765. Businesses that invest in approved research projects, experimental procedures, and technical developments are rewarded by this potent tax incentive. When businesses fulfill certain requirements specified by the Internal Revenue Service, the form 6765 pdf enables them to drastically lower their tax obligation.
Businesses in a variety of sectors, from software development and manufacturing to biotechnology and engineering, have found the research credit to be more and more important. You can avoid leaving money on the table if you know how to fill out this form correctly.

How to Complete Form 6765 for the R&D Tax Credit
Form 6765 for R&D Tax Credit must be completed accurately and with careful attention to documentation. These are crucial actions:
- Collect Documentation: Keep track of all eligible research costs, such as salaries, materials, and contract research expenditures
- Determine Appropriate Activities: Make sure your study satisfies the guidelines' four-part test.
- Select the Calculation Method: Choose between standard and streamlined credit computations.
- Finish Every Section: Even if a field doesn't appear relevant at first, don't omit it.
- Examine Examples: The instructions' sample situations for Form 6765 Explain complicated issues.

Q. Is the R&D tax credit available to small businesses?
A: The R&D credit is available to eligible small firms, and they can even use Form 8974 to apply it against payroll taxes. The standards for small business financing eligibility are outlined in the form 6765 instructions.
Q. How long may I pursue unclaimed R&D credits?
A: You can often claim unclaimed R&D credits by filing amended returns for a maximum of three years. Examine the form 6765 instructions PDF for that tax period for the relevant year.
Q. Do I have to fill out Form 6765 annually?
A: Even if your qualifying activities don't change from year to year, you still need to submit a new Form 6765 each time you wish to claim the research credit.
